Is it possible that the colors are in CMYK? is that they look like very raised especially in the green, if you can take a look and put it in RGB to see it better on screen.
Thank you very much @moniquilla ! Your comment encourages me because the truth is that the digital part with photoshop has cost me more than it should since I do not control it almost, but in the end I have been taking it out paying close attention to what you were doing.
And you have read my mind because I was going to ask you just today! it was grated with that theme because it looked good on the mac but in the mobile phones the colors were actually totally fluorine and they were horrible ..
But I had understood that I had to always keep the colors in CMYK, I shouldn't have found out well ... So you have to keep the profile in RGB throughout the process or is it only at the end? Could you clarify what each profile is used for?
Now they look great, much prettier!
for production always in CMYK
to view on screen, forums, web, blog ... in RGB
It depends for what and where you use the image
